Why Fleet Vehicles Need More Frequent Oil Changes (And What Happens If You Wait Too Long)

Fleet Vehicles Don't Follow "Normal" Maintenance Rules
Factory oil change intervals are designed for average drivers. Fleet vehicles operate under much different conditions, including longer run times, frequent stops, and heavier loads.
These factors cause engine oil to break down faster than standard recommendations account for.
Why Oil Breaks Down Faster in Fleet Vehicles
Under fleet conditions, oil is exposed to increased heat, extended idling, and constant use.
In stop-and-go driving environments like Scottsdale and Gilbert, engines spend more time running without consistent airflow. Idling between jobs also contributes to oil breakdown without increasing mileage.
Arizona heat further accelerates this process, reducing the lifespan of engine oil.
What Happens When Oil Changes Are Delayed
As oil degrades, it becomes less effective at protecting engine components.
This can lead to increased wear, sludge buildup, reduced efficiency, and higher operating temperatures. Over time, these issues can result in more significant engine problems.
The Impact on Fleet Operations
For fleet vehicles, delayed oil changes can lead to unexpected breakdowns and downtime.
This affects scheduling, productivity, and overall business operations. Preventative maintenance helps reduce these risks and keeps vehicles on the road.
A Smarter Maintenance Approach
Fleet maintenance schedules should be based on usage rather than mileage alone.
Adjusting oil change intervals to match driving conditions and workload helps extend engine life and improve reliability.
